Overview

Loader module for IipData records. IIP records should always be created by using the #create_iip method in this module as a loader. Check the DataLoader documentation to find out how to configure loaders for different MIME types.

How does this work?

The loader will take the original image, and create two new DataRecords which contain three different versions of the image:

  • An ImageData record will contain the original version of the image. This will contain the original file if the original is a jpeg or png image. Otherwise it will be converted to png.

  • An IipData record which contains a thumbnail of the original image and create the pyramidal version of it in the IIP server’s directory. The location of the IipData will contain the path to the pyramidal image on the server

Using existing images

Creating the pyramid images can be a time-consuming process and it may be useful to separate this from the actual import process (if, for example you want to re-import the same data set several times). The Talia distribution contains a prepare_images script that will take the original files from a given directory and create the converted files in another location, using the subdirectories thumbs, pyramids and originals respectively.

If a directory with “prepared files” exists, the prepared_images option in the environment to the path to the directory. When the loader see that environment variable, it will automatically load the prepared images from that directory.

#convert_original?(mime_type) ⇒ Boolean

Indicates if an original image with the given mime type should be converted to png for the “original image” record

# File 'lib/talia_core/data_types/iip_loader.rb', line 79

def convert_original?(mime_type)
  !([:jpeg, :png].include?(mime_type.to_sym))
end

#create_iip(mime_type, location, source, is_file) ⇒ Object

Loads an image for the given file. This is a tad more complex than loading the data into a data record: It will create both an IIP data object and an Image data object. If the original is an IO stream, a temp file will be created for the conversions. See above for more.

# File 'lib/talia_core/data_types/iip_loader.rb', line 45

def create_iip(mime_type, location, source, is_file)
  # Create the new records
  iip_record = TaliaCore::DataTypes::IipData.new
  image_record = TaliaCore::DataTypes::ImageData.new
  records = [iip_record, image_record]
  return records if(is_file && prepare_image_from_existing!(iip_record, image_record, source, location))

  if(convert_original?(mime_type))
    # We have an image that needs to be converted
    open_original_image(source, is_file, mime_type) do |io|
      create_from_stream(location, io, records)
      image_record.location = orig_location(location)
    end
  else
    if(is_file)
      create_from_files(location, source, records) 
    else 
      create_from_stream(location, source, records)
    end
  end
  # IipRecord is always a (multi-leve) tiff
  iip_record.mime = 'image/tiff'

  records
end

#prepare_image_from_existing!(iip_record, image_record, url, location) ⇒ Object

Attempts to create the records from pre-prepared images, if possible. Returns true if (and only if) the object has been created with existing data. Always false if the data_record is not an IipData object or the prepared_images option is not set.

If this method returns true, the images have been successfully prepared from pre-prepared images.

# File 'lib/talia_core/data_types/iip_loader.rb', line 105

def prepare_image_from_existing!(iip_record, image_record, url, location)
  return false unless(iip_record.is_a?(TaliaCore::DataTypes::IipData) && image_record.is_a?(TaliaCore::DataTypes::ImageData))
  return false unless((prep = ENV['prepared_images']) && prep.to_s.downcase != 'no' && prep.to_s.downcase != 'false')

  file_ext = File.extname(url)
  file_base = File.basename(url, file_ext)

  # Get the file paths for each prepared image: thumb, pyramid and original
  thumb_file = File.join( ENV['prepared_images'], 'thumbs', "#{file_base}.gif")
  pyramid_file = File.join( ENV['prepared_images'], 'pyramids', "#{file_base}.tif")
  # Use a pattern for the original file, since we don't know the extensions
  orig_file_pattern = File.join(ENV['prepared_images'], 'originals', "#{file_base}.*")
  # We need to fix the pattern
  orig_file_pattern.gsub!(/\[/, '\\[') # Escape brackets, Dir[] doesn't like them
  orig_file_pattern.gsub!(/\]/, '\\]')
  orig_file_l = Dir[orig_file_pattern]
  raise(ArgumentError, 'Original find not found for ' + url) unless(orig_file_l.size > 0)
  orig_file = orig_file_l.first # Original is the first file matching the pattern
  assit_block { %w(.jpg .jpeg .png).include?(File.extname(orig_file).downcase) }

  # Now create the existing records from the files
  iip_record.create_from_existing(thumb_file, pyramid_file)
  image_record.create_from_file(location, orig_file)

  true
end
